    Now, when you are ready for a batik back for that quilt, DON'T use regular batiks!! The weave on some is really tight, and you end up breaking the threads instead of stitching between the threads. Sewbatik.com has 108" wide batik fabrics that are made with blank fabric that has a normal, quilt-shop quality weave. They quilt up beautifully!!
